The Role of Technical Writing Services in Software Development

In the realm of software development, clear and precise communication is paramount. Technical writing services play a vital role in bridging the gap between complex technical concepts and end-users who may lack the technical background to understand them fully. These services encompass a wide range of documentation, including user manuals, API documentation, training materials, and help guides. We will explore how their technical writing service contributes to software development, the importance of effective documentation, and the benefits of utilizing these specialized services.
Enhancing Communication Between Developers and Users
Effective communication is crucial in software development, ensuring that developers and users are on the same page regarding expectations and functionality. Technical writing services create documentation that translates technical jargon into accessible language, enabling users to understand the software’s features and functions. This is particularly important in projects where user experience is paramount. When users can easily comprehend how to use the software, they are likelier to adopt and utilize it to its full potential. Moreover, clear documentation helps in reducing the number of support inquiries, as users can refer to written resources to troubleshoot issues independently. This streamlines the user experience and allows developers to focus their efforts on enhancing the software rather than fielding repetitive questions about basic functionality.
Furthermore, technical writing services play an essential role in agile development environments. The software is frequently updated in such scenarios, and keeping the documentation aligned with the latest changes is crucial. Technical writers ensure that any modifications or enhancements to the software are accurately reflected in the documentation, maintaining consistency and clarity. This ongoing communication fosters a collaborative environment where developers and technical writers work together to ensure that the product and its documentation evolve seamlessly.

Ensuring Compliance and Quality Assurance
In software development, adherence to industry standards and regulations is paramount. Technical writing services ensure documentation aligns with compliance requirements and quality assurance protocols. This includes maintaining accurate records of software functionality, version histories, and any modifications made throughout the development process. Such documentation serves as a reference point for audits, enabling organizations to demonstrate compliance with relevant standards and regulations.
Additionally, well-documented processes and procedures contribute to quality assurance efforts. When software developers follow clearly defined guidelines, it minimizes the risk of errors and inconsistencies during the development lifecycle. Technical writers create and maintain documents outlining coding standards, testing procedures, and deployment protocols, ensuring all team members understand and adhere to these practices. This not only fosters accountability but also enhances the overall quality of the software produced.
Furthermore, thorough documentation can aid in post-release support and maintenance. Should issues arise after deployment, having a comprehensive record of the development process and associated documentation allows teams to diagnose and resolve problems more efficiently. This is particularly beneficial in complex software projects where pinpointing the root cause of an issue may require reviewing multiple layers of documentation.

Understanding Biofeedback Technology: The Basics
What is Biofeedback Technology?
Biofeedback technology is a fascinating, non-invasive method that translates physiological data into actionable insights. It’s designed to help individuals gain control over certain bodily functions by monitoring biological signals such as heart rate, brain waves, and muscle activity. Through this technology, users can learn to alter these physiological activities to improve health and performance.
How Does It Work?
Biofeedback devices use sensors attached to the skin to collect real-time data, which is then processed and displayed graphically on a screen. This visual representation helps individuals recognize the signals their bodies are sending. For example, noticing increased heart rate patterns can indicate stress or anxiety, prompting intervention to manage these responses.
